I wonder if it is really needed to make a copyright claim. And even if so, wouldn't it make more sense to date it to its creation? If i am not mistaken, the duration until it would be invalidated is also based on the date of publishing it. Or some date after your death.
The Berne copyright convention states that all content is copyright by default - so no, there's no need to include a copyright claim on anything if all you want to do is make sure you're covered.
